Identifying the Governor Mechanism on Your Golf Cart
Before attempting to remove the governor from your golf cart, it is essential to accurately identify the governor mechanism and understand its role in controlling the cart’s speed. The governor functions as a speed-limiting device, typically installed by manufacturers to comply with safety and legal requirements. Depending on the make and model of your golf cart, the governor may be integrated into the motor controller, the throttle assembly, or as a separate mechanical device.
Common locations and forms of governors include:
- Electronic Speed Controllers (ESCs): Many modern electric golf carts use ESCs with built-in speed limiters.
- Mechanical Governors: Older or gas-powered carts may have a governor attached to the carburetor linkage or throttle assembly.
- Governor Springs and Linkages: These physical components restrict throttle movement to limit speed.
To identify your governor:
- Consult the Owner’s Manual: It often details the governor’s location and specifications.
- Visual Inspection: Look for springs, restrictor plates, or control modules near the throttle or motor.
- Check for Speed Limiting Components: These may be small screws, clamps, or electronic modules designed to cap maximum speed.
Understanding the specific governor type is crucial, as removal procedures vary significantly between electronic and mechanical governors.

Step-by-Step Process to Remove an Electronic Governor
For electric golf carts, the governor is typically part of the electronic speed controller. Removal involves modifying or bypassing this controller’s speed-limiting function.
- Step 1: Disconnect the Battery
Begin by disconnecting the battery to prevent electrical hazards.
- Step 2: Locate the Speed Controller
The controller is usually housed under the seat or near the motor and will have multiple wires connected.
- Step 3: Identify the Governor Wires or Settings
Consult the cart’s wiring diagram to identify wires or jumpers related to speed limiting.
- Step 4: Bypass or Remove the Limiter
- Some controllers have a physical jumper or connector that limits speed; removing or bridging these terminals can disable the governor.
- In other cases, flashing new firmware or replacing the controller with a non-governed unit may be necessary.
- Step 5: Reconnect and Test
Reconnect the battery and test the cart in a controlled environment to verify increased speed capability.
Note that tampering with electronic governors can affect the cart’s safety and may require professional tuning to prevent damage to the motor or battery.
Step-by-Step Process to Remove a Mechanical Governor
Mechanical governors are more common on gas-powered golf carts and involve physical components limiting throttle movement.
- Step 1: Disconnect the Battery and Fuel Supply
For safety, disconnect the battery and, if necessary, shut off the fuel supply.
- Step 2: Locate the Governor Assembly
Typically found near the carburetor or throttle linkage.
- Step 3: Inspect the Governor Linkage and Springs
Identify springs or rods restricting throttle movement.
- Step 4: Remove or Adjust Components
- Carefully detach the governor spring(s) or remove the restrictor plate.
- Loosen or remove screws holding the governor linkage in place.
- Ensure the throttle can now move freely through its full range.
- Step 5: Reassemble and Test
After removal, reassemble any components and test the throttle response. Confirm that the engine responds appropriately without unintended acceleration or stalling.
Mechanical governor removal is straightforward but must be done carefully to avoid throttle sticking or unsafe operation.

Removing the Governor on Gas-Powered Golf Carts
Gas-powered golf carts typically use a mechanical governor attached to the engine throttle system. This device physically limits throttle movement, thus controlling speed.
- Locate the Governor: Usually connected to the throttle linkage on the carburetor or engine.
- Remove or Modify the Governor Spring and Linkage: This may involve unhooking a spring, loosening bolts, or removing the governor arm.
- Adjust Throttle Stop Screws: Adjust these screws to allow greater throttle movement, effectively increasing speed.
- Check for Interference: Ensure removal does not cause the throttle to stick or the engine to over-rev, which could damage the engine.
Note that mechanical governor removal requires mechanical aptitude and may necessitate tuning the carburetor or fuel system afterward to maintain engine performance.
Potential Risks and Legal Considerations
Removing the governor from a golf cart can introduce several risks and legal issues that should be carefully considered:
- Safety Risks: Increased speed may cause loss of control, especially if the cart’s brakes, suspension, or tires are not rated for higher speeds.
- Warranty Voidance: Modifying or removing speed limiters often voids manufacturer warranties and service agreements.
- Legal Restrictions: Many jurisdictions regulate golf cart speeds on public roads or paths. Removing speed governors may violate local laws and result in fines or liability.
- Mechanical Wear: Higher speeds increase stress on the drivetrain, motor, and battery systems, potentially reducing lifespan.
